Examination of Treated Areas

Upon conclusion of the mold and mildew removal procedure, a comprehensive assessment of the treated areas is critical to guarantee the efficiency of the remediation efforts. This inspection works as a critical action in the post-remediation phase to verify that the mold and mildew elimination and cleaning treatments succeeded in eliminating the mold and mildew invasion and recovering a secure indoor setting. The examination needs to be carried out by qualified specialists who have the competence to assess the remediated locations carefully.

These consist of visual analyses to inspect for any indicators of mold development or water damages, wetness levels to validate that the location is completely dry and complimentary of excess moisture that can advertise mold re-growth, and air quality screening to guarantee that the interior air is risk-free to breathe. Additionally, the inspection might entail making use of specialized devices such as mo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to spot hidden mold and mildew or dampness pockets that might lead to future mold and mildew issues if left uncontrolled.

Moisture Control Procedures

Efficient dampness control actions are important for avoiding mold and mildew development and maintaining a healthy and balanced indoor setting. Additionally, using dehumidifiers in damp locations can assist minimize humidity degrees, making it harder for mold and mildew to grow.

Ensuring that rain gutters are clear, downspouts direct water far from the structure, and the roofing remains in good problem can aid stop water from permeating into the structure. Properly securing doors and windows can additionally aid maintain wetness out

In situations where water damages happens, prompt activity is required. Any leakages or spills ought to be cleaned up and dried within 24-48 hours to avoid mold development. Utilizing moisture meters can help detect hidden resources of water and make sure detailed drying. By applying these wetness control steps, the threat of mold and mildew reoccurring can be significantly minimized, creating a much healthier indoor setting.

Tracking and Maintenance Strategy

Applying a routine monitoring and upkeep plan is vital for making sure the long-term performance of mold removal efforts. Once mold and mildew remediation is finished, it is essential to develop a tracking timetable to examine the success of the removal process. This entails consistently examining the formerly affected areas for any kind of indications of mold and mildew recurrence or water damages. By conducting routine checks, any type of brand-new mold development can be promptly recognized and dealt with, preventing a reoccurrence of the preliminary trouble.

In addition, creating an upkeep strategy is crucial to avoid future mold problems. This plan may include actions such as repairing pipes leaks, boosting air flow, and controlling indoor moisture degrees. Normal maintenance not only helps in avoiding mold however additionally adds to preserving a healthy and balanced interior environment. It is suggested to document all monitoring and upkeep activities to track progression and make sure consistency in the maintenance of the remediated areas. By applying an extensive surveillance and maintenance strategy, the risk of mold and mildew re-emergence can be considerably reduced, promoting a tidy and risk-free living or working atmosphere.
